Oil crankcase (upper part)
Oil crankcase (upper part)
–  Clean the sealing surfaces. They must be free from oil and grease.
   
–  Apply Engine silicone sealant -D 176 404 A2-, as illustrated, onto the crankcase clean sealing surface (the illustration shows the position of the cord of Engine silicone sealant -D 176 404 A2- on the engine block).
–  Install the crankcase immediately and tighten all the screws by hand.
–  Tightening torques for the screws: 15 Nm.
–  Tighten crankcase/transmission screws to 45 Nm.
